A distinguished delegation from Azad Jammu & Kashmir visited the Business Facilitation Center (BFC), Islamabad to review its one-window operations and digital facilitation model.
The delegation included Mr. Rashid Haneef, Secretary Information & IT AJK; Mr. Qazi Anayat, DG AJK IT Board; Mr. Ishtiaq Awan, Sr. Manager eGovernance; Mr. Nouman Peerzada, Sr. Manager Databases; and Mr. Khalid Rafique, DG NITB.
The visit focused on understanding BFC’s integrated digital systems, inter-agency coordination, and investor facilitation framework aimed at improving ease of doing business through technology-driven solutions.
BFC Islamabad continues to serve as a model of streamlined governance and efficient public service delivery.

Educational Visit | Digital Marketing – OGDCL (Batch 2)
The Digital Marketing trainees of OGDCL – Batch 2 visited the BFC Facilitation Centre, Islamabad, as part of their industry exposure program.
The visit provided firsthand insight into a professional working environment, highlighting the role of IT systems and digital tools in real-time operations, organizational management, and service delivery. Students gained valuable understanding of how technology drives efficiency, coordination, and digital transformation across departments.
BFC warmly welcomes such educational initiatives and remains committed to sharing its professional experience, digital expertise, and institutional knowledge to support capacity building and workforce readiness.

Federal Minister for Board of Investment Qaiser Ahmed Sheikh has extended heartfelt New Year greetings to the nation on the commencement of 2026.
He stated that the new year will mark a new chapter of economic stability, enhanced investment and sustainable development in Pakistan.
He highlighted that the Government is taking effective and far-reaching measures to provide a secure and conducive business environment for both domestic and international investors. Transparent policies, one-window operations, and business-friendly reforms are positioning Pakistan as an attractive destination on the global investment map.
He added that increasing foreign investment will strengthen the economy, generate employment opportunities and support technology transfer across sectors including energy, IT, agriculture, industry, infrastructure and Special Economic Zones.
Board of Investment remains committed to strengthening Pakistan’s economic future.
